CONCESSION STAND EXPANSION" <br /> subject to the following condition(s): <br /> 1. The floor surfaces in all areas in which food is prepared, packaged, open food <br /> storage, utensil washing areas, refuse storage, janitorial areas, and all restrooms <br /> and employee change areas shall be smooth and of durable construction and <br /> nonabsorbent material which is easily cleaned. These floor surfaces shall be <br /> coved at the juncture at the floor and wall with a three-eighths (3/8) inch <br /> minimum radius coving and shall extend up the wall at least four (4) inches. <br /> Rubber or vinyl top set base is not permitted in these areas. CURFFL 114150 <br /> 2. Walls and ceilings of all rooms (except for bar areas, areas where food is stored <br /> in unopened containers, dining areas, and offices) shall be of a durable, smooth, <br /> nonabsorbent, light colored, and washable surface. The walls behind and <br /> adjacent to sinks and dish tables should be covered with durable waterproof <br /> material that extends from the top of the coved base to twelve (12) inches above <br /> the back splash. CURFFL 114155 <br /> 3. All ice machines and bins, food preparation sinks, dishwashing sinks (dish- <br /> washing units), display cases and refrigeration units and any other food service <br /> equipment which discharge liquid waste shall be disposed therein by an indirect <br /> connection through an air gap (Height of air gap must equal two times the inside <br /> diameter of the discharge tube. H=2xl.D.) into a floor sink or other approved <br /> waste receptors. All floor sinks are to be positioned to be readily cleanable, <br /> - 1 - <br />
